Tragedy Strikes Italian Basketball: Fan Dies After Post-Game Attack
Table of Contents
October 26,2023
A dark cloud has descended upon Italian basketball following a devastating incident that claimed teh life of a fan after a Serie A2 (second division) matchup between RSR Sebastiani Rieti and Estra Pistoia. The game itself, a victory for the visiting Estra Pistoia, was overshadowed by a violent attack on the team’s fan bus as it departed Rieti.
Reports indicate that a group, believed to be rival team supporters, hurled stones and other projectiles at the bus. Tragically, a brick struck the vehicle, shattering a window on the side occupied by the second driver. Despite immediate and extensive resuscitation efforts at the scene, the driver succumbed to his injuries, a stark reminder of the unpredictable and dangerous consequences of sports-related violence.
Widespread Condemnation and Calls for Justice
The gravity of the situation has prompted swift and unequivocal condemnation from all corners of the sports world. Estra Pistoia issued a statement expressing their deep shock and dismay at the tragic outcome,
highlighting the senseless loss of life.
RSR Sebastiani Rieti, the home team, has also distanced itself from the abhorrent act, stating, This is a very serious episode, foreign to the values of sport.
The club emphasized that such violence has no place in the spirit of competition and camaraderie that basketball should embody.
The Italian Basketball Federation (FIP) offered its deepest condolences,
labeling the incident a senseless act.
The FIP has pledged to closely monitor the ongoing investigations and is prepared to implement necessary measures once the facts are clarified,
signaling a commitment to accountability.
Italy’s Minister of Sports, Andrea Abodi, took to social media to voice his outrage. How is it possible to die like this, when you come home after a basketball game?
he questioned. These criminals have become murderers and can never be considered fans.Sport is life, and these criminals are light years away from their values.
His words resonate with the broader sentiment that such individuals forfeit any claim to being genuine sports enthusiasts.
